How to Install and Uninstall libgconf-2-4 Package on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

Last updated: May 17,2024

1. Install "libgconf-2-4" package

Please follow the step by step instructions below to install libgconf-2-4 on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install libgconf-2-4

2. Uninstall "libgconf-2-4" package

In this section, we are going to explain the necessary steps to uninstall libgconf-2-4 on Debian 11 (Bullseye):

$ sudo apt remove libgconf-2-4 $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
